RIPTA to Detour 16 Routes Due to Winter Storm

The Rhode Island Public Transit Authority (RIPTA) has announced that 16 routes are on detour on Thursday due to the snowstorm.

“The safety of our employees and passengers is RIPTA’s top priority. RIPTA apologizes for the inconvenience and asks for the public’s understanding as we work hard to maintain service during this storm,” said RIPTA in their press release.

Routes 1,13, 14, 21, 27, 29, 35, 55, 56, 62, 63, 64, 66, 71, 87 and 92 are currently on detour.

Riders are advised to expect delays on all routes and to use extreme caution at bus stops due to decreased visibility.
